Journey into the Earth

A video clip produced in conjunction with the publication of Vincent Deparis and Hilaire Legros's book "Voyage à l'intérieur de la terre," at the 2000 Salon du Livre in Paris.

The work traces the development of ideas about the Earth's interior from antiquity to the present, and identifies the principal stages in the development of a vision of what lies in the depths of our planet.

The authors comment on the earliest drawings representing the Earth's interior, those of René Descartes (1644) and Athanasius Kircher (1665), then compare these with the modern images produced by Stacey.
